Write the slope intercept equation for a line passing through the given point that is parallel to the given line.
(3, 5), 𝑦=2/7𝑥+1 
Equation of a line in slope-intercept form:y=mx+b, m=slope, b=y-intercept
y=(2/7)x+1
slope,m=2/7
Parallel lines have the same slope
y=(2/7)x+b
solve for b using given coordinates(3,5) on the line
b=y-(2/7)x=5-(2/7)*3
5-6/7=35/7-6/7=29/7
equation of line: y=(2/7)x+29/7
